About Time Calculator
Calculating time differences isn't as simple as regular math because time works in base-60 (minutes/seconds) and base-12/24 (hours). Our Time Calculator handles the complexity for you. Whether you need to add hours to a schedule, subtract duration to find a start time, or calculate total hours worked, this tool provides accurate results instantly, handling day roll-overs seamlessly.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does it support 24-hour format?
Yes, you can input time in 24-hour format (14:30) or 12-hour format (2:30 PM). The tool understands both.
How does it handle day changes?
If your calculation crosses midnight, the result will indicate '+1 day' or '-1 day' so you know it falls on a different date.
Can I add seconds?
Yes, the tool supports granular calculations down to the second.
